Wonderful for exploring and cataloging—and a suggestion
One feature that would make it even better would be a quick filter button to show only My Wines currently listed with at least one bottle in stock. While it is possible to search by location, since I have a handful of very small storage places, it makes it cumbersome so see at a glance what I have on hand. This would also make it easier for My Wines to serve as a “have tasted” collection because the wines not currently in stock would not be cluttering up the viewing space. Right now the only way to not see wines that have already been consumed is to delete them, but I’d rather keep them archived.
Thanks for your app!
Response from developer
We are delighted you are enjoying the app and thank you for your review. The feature you request is actually in the app already. When you go to the “My Wines” tab there is a Sort button on the top left of the screen (a down arrow symbol). When you tap on this Sort button you will see options to display you wines by all of the following: Date Added, Styles, Cellar, Vintage, Rating, Favorites and Wishlist. When you select Cellar from this list all of your wines with at least one bottle in stock will be displayed – these wines will be displayed in descending order based on the stock available with the highest displayed first. Tip: if you want to see, for example, what Bordeaux wines you have in stock just select Cellar from the Sort button and then type “Bordeaux” into the Search bar at the top of the screen. All of the Bordeaux wines you have in stock will then be displayed. Hope this helps.
